Unbox, rinse components, install the water filter, and dial in the grinder. Expect to spend time adjusting grind size and dose before achieving ideal extraction.
Fresh beans are ground directly into the portafilter. Grind size dramatically affects taste. Too fine leads to bitterness. Too coarse creates sour shots.
Manual tamping ensures even extraction. Inconsistent pressure causes channeling.
Watch the shot time. Ideal espresso typically extracts in 25 to 30 seconds.
You manually steam and texture milk. There’s a learning curve, but it can be satisfying.

Your machine is only as good as what goes into it.
Use fresh, medium-roast beans for balanced espresso. Dark roasts can overpower flavor and create excess oil buildup.
